Podium 4 Sport Launch Monthly Awards with Athletics Northern Ireland

Northern Ireland's leading provider of sports equipment, Podium 4 Sport, has announced a monthly award scheme with governing body Athletics Northern Ireland.

The monthly award of an £100 voucher will reward not only those excelling in competition but also volunteers and officials who work endless hours contributing to the sport Podium 4 Sport are Athletics NI's official sports commercial partner, providing financial support and prizes for the Titanic Quarter 10k, Les Jones 10k and Seeley Cup 10k.

Craig Allen, Marketing Manager at the store said: "As part of our commitment to local sport at all levels, from grassroots to professional, we were happy to link in Athletics NI to provide monthly prizes to those athletes/coaches/volunteers who are making a difference to the sport".

April is the first month of the awards and it goes to Springwell Running Club's Sally Brown after her amazing performances at the IWAS World Junior Championships in Dubai. Sally won a gold medal in the 200m at the IWAS World Junior Championships beating number one rival Russian Nikol Rodomakina in April.

She ran 26.43 seconds which was just outside her personal best. Senior World Championships 200m bronze medallist Sally Brown (coach: Philip Tweedy) - double silver medallist in last year's edition of this event and one of the youngest members of the team at only 15-years old also took silver in the T46 under-23 100m in a PB of 13.15. Sally was part of the Aviva Great Britain and Northern Ireland under-23 team.

On her senior international debut, she exceeded all expectations to take bronze in the T46 200m (26.38 (-0.6m/s)) in New Zealand in January. "I am really delighted to receive this award. It will mean I can get the new trainers I have had my eye on for a while. I have had a great start to the season with my bronze medal in the 200m at the IPC World Championships in New Zealand.

I also have just come back from the IWAS World Juniors in Dubai with a PB and silver in the 100m and gold in the 200m. I am very pleased with my achievements so far and can't wait until my next competition."
